RIDING CURB BIT, Arabian Peninsula (?), 19th/20th century
A decorative riding curb bit, presumably Arabian. It consists of fixed, ornamental cheekpieces and a mouthpiece. The mouthpiece has two cylindrical, thin sections, arched in the middle, connected by a small decorative ring, near which there is a large, oval ring, thickened at the top, used to control the horse's tongue. The cheekpieces have movable rings at the ends, and in the middle, they feature decorative spiral elements with small rosettes in the shape of a sun, connected by a simple, flat bar.
It comes from the historic equestrian collection of the Potocki family from Łańcut.
